WebThe physical properties of digesta may influence mixing, efficiency of digestion, and absorption within the lumen of the intestine. We review how the physical properties of digesta change during transit through the various segments of the intestine, and how their influence on flow and mixing may be modulated by peristaltic activity. WebJan 1, 1991 · Plug flow provides the greatest rate of digestive product formation in the minimum of time and volume under most conditions ( Penry and Jumars 1987 ), although extent of digestion may be low. This model is suited to deposit feeders, whose diets contain a large proportion of sediments of relatively high permeability. C.. WebDigesta from the caecum and colon was collected to determine VFA concentrations using gas–liquid chromatography according to the method described by Pierce et al. . A 1 g sample was diluted with distilled water (2.5 × weight of sample) and centrifuged at 1400× g for 10 min (Sorvall GLC–2 B laboratory centrifuge, DuPont, Wilmington, DE, USA).
